Samandeep Kaur is a scholar working on Food Science, Biochemistry and Mechanical Engineering. According to data from OpenAlex, Samandeep Kaur has authored 34 papers receiving a total of 376 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Food Science, 10 papers in Biochemistry and 7 papers in Mechanical Engineering. Recurrent topics in Samandeep Kaur's work include Phytochemicals and Antioxidant Activities (10 papers), Food composition and properties (5 papers) and Essential Oils and Antimicrobial Activity (5 papers). Samandeep Kaur is often cited by papers focused on Phytochemicals and Antioxidant Activities (10 papers), Food composition and properties (5 papers) and Essential Oils and Antimicrobial Activity (5 papers). Samandeep Kaur collaborates with scholars based in India, Canada and New Zealand. Samandeep Kaur's co-authors include Parmjit S. Panesar, Harish Kumar Chopra, Yogesh Kumar, Vikrant Singh, Ankan Kheto, Avinash Thakur, Anuj Bansal, Ayon Tarafdar, Ayan Sarkar and Anil Kumar Singla and has published in prestigious journals such as SHILAP Revista de lepidopterología, Bioresource Technology and Food Chemistry.
